"The LORD himself goes before you and will be with you; he will never leave you nor forsake you. Do not be afraid; do not be discouraged.” Deuteronomy 31:8
When my son was about 3 years old, (that's him in the picture), I was preaching at a neighboring church, and our family was eating lunch after the service with members of the congregation at a potluck they were having.
I had been talking for a while, when my wife approached me and said, "Do you know where Mikey is?" I told her that I thought that he was with her.
She had thought that he was with me.
Our other children were busy playing with other kids, and thought he was with both of us.
He was clearly missing!
To say that I was anxious would be an understatement. We began looking everywhere for him. The church was near a busy road, and some of the worst fears crossed my mind as we raced around the church property looking for our little boy.
Things were getting serious.
We finally stopped, gathered into a circle with other church members, and said a quick (but fervent) prayer for our little guy. Almost as soon as we finished saying "amen," we heard a young man's voice from inside the church. "I found him!"
He was fast asleep under a pew in the back of the church.
I have often reflected on that challenging few moments that we had as parents. We didn't know where he was, but he was never out of God's sight.
The verse that I shared this morning plainly tells us that God goes with us, and is beside us every step of the way. What a blessing to know that He keeps us under His watchful eye, even when we lose our way.
